    I'm totally in favor of the continuous uploading of ROM after ROM to their servers, just not at the speed it's happening. I'm not sure what the hold up is. There's also some emulation issues due to them not really wanting to update those emulators to support additional features properly. Part of this is their desire to make it user friendly, but those who would sacrifice capability to gain user friendliness gain neither. When a user is struggling to find out how to do this or that and find they outright can't, that's the opposite of userfriendliness, and on top of that, my twist of a classic phrase is clever (in my own mind).

    Well anyway, aside from some issues like with Mario Kart 64, all in all I love being able to buy old games I missed out on long ago. Further, Earthbound and Super Mario RPG on VC mean the actual carts should go way down.

    Wii Ware does have some enhanced games, but what I'm more interested in is the original games. That's really where it's at. I'm looking forward to a number of interesting games there.
